Workflow Preview
Loading preview...
Loading workflow preview...
Dynamically generate HTML page from user request using OpenAI Structured Output
Description
Creating HTML pages based on user requests can be a tedious and time-consuming process, especially for developers and content creators who need to generate dynamic content regularly. Manually coding HTML from scratch or even using templated solutions can lead to inconsistencies and errors. This workflow addresses that frustration by automating the HTML generation process using OpenAI's structured output, eliminating the need for repetitive manual coding and allowing users to focus on higher-value tasks.
This workflow operates through a series of interconnected nodes within n8n, starting with the 'respondToWebhook' node that captures incoming HTTP requests from users. The user query is then sent to the 'httpRequest' node, which interfaces with the OpenAI API to generate a structured JSON response defined by the user's specifications. The 'openAi' node processes this request and returns HTML components formatted in JSON. Finally, the 'html' node formats and outputs the generated HTML content, which can be served directly back to the user via the 'webhook' node.
This workflow is particularly beneficial for web developers, content managers, and digital marketing teams who frequently create and update web pages based on user input. For example, an e-commerce team could use this automation to generate product description pages based on customer queries, while a travel agency could create tailored travel itineraries on-demand. These scenarios demonstrate the practical applications of this workflow in enhancing productivity and user experience.
To get started with this template, simply deploy it through n8n's FlowEngine. You can customize the HTTP request handling, modify the OpenAI response format, and adjust the HTML output to suit your specific needs. Once set up, this workflow can significantly reduce the time spent on manual HTML page generation, empowering you to respond to user requests efficiently.
Categories
Workflow Stats
Similar Workflows
Personal AI News Editor: A Production-Grade No‑Code Pattern for Filtering and Digesting Daily News with n8n, OpenAI, and Tavily
The News Signal: I built a personal "AI News Editor" to stop doomscrolling (n8n + OpenAI + Tavily) Today’s RSS stream yielded a single, highly tangible signal for the No‑Code and automation ecosystem: a self-hosted, low‑code workflow that turns a noisy RSS feed into a focused digest using a triad of tools—n8n, OpenAI, and Tavily. This is not just a demo workflow; it’s a practical blueprint for turning information overload into a regimented, machine-assisted knowledge diet. In plain terms, it’s
🤖🧑💻 AI Agent for Top n8n Creators Leaderboard Reporting
In the world of n8n community contributors, manually tracking and reporting leaderboard statistics can be a daunting and time-consuming task. Many creators find themselves spending hours gathering data, analyzing performance metrics, and compiling reports. This workflow addresses the frustration of
Testing Mulitple Local LLM with LM Studio
Testing multiple local LLMs can be a cumbersome process for developers and researchers. Manually assessing the performance of different models often involves tedious tasks such as tracking response times, readability scores, and collating results from various sources. This workflow addresses these f
🔥📈🤖 AI Agent for n8n Creators Leaderboard - Find Popular Workflows
Navigating the vast landscape of n8n workflows can be overwhelming, especially for creators seeking to identify which workflows are trending or gaining traction. Manual tracking of popular workflows often leads to wasted hours sifting through countless entries, resulting in missed opportunities to l
🗨️Ollama Chat
In today's fast-paced digital environment, professionals often face the frustration of managing multiple communication channels while trying to extract meaningful insights from conversations. The tedious task of manually sorting through chat logs to understand user queries or providing accurate resp
Docsify example
In today's fast-paced digital environment, professionals often find themselves overwhelmed with the task of managing documentation and ensuring that it is accessible in a user-friendly format. Manually converting documents into an organized web format can be tedious and error-prone. This n8n workflo
🐋DeepSeek V3 Chat & R1 Reasoning Quick Start
In today's data-driven world, professionals face the arduous task of manually extracting insights from vast amounts of information. The frustration of sifting through data to find relevant answers can be overwhelming, especially in fields like research, customer support, and content creation. This w
FLUX-fill standalone
In today’s fast-paced digital landscape, manually editing and sending images can be a significant bottleneck for creative professionals. The FLUX-fill standalone workflow addresses the tedious task of editing images and ensuring they are sent back to clients or team members. Instead of spending hour